C3.ai Inc

C3.ai trades at $8.93, down 1.43% with bearish technical signals. The company shows revenue growth to $389M in 2025 but continues significant losses with -$289M net income. Analyst sentiment is mixed with 21% buy ratings and consensus target of $10.20. Recent developments include board member Jim Hagemann Snabe's appointment as European Commission Special Envoy for Industrial AI.

While revenue growth presents opportunity, persistent losses and negative cash flow pose substantial risk. The stock faces headwinds from unprofitability despite beating some earnings estimates. Upside potential exists if the company can accelerate path to profitability amid growing enterprise AI adoption.

Harley-Davidson Inc

Harley-Davidson (HOG) trades at $25.89, up 3.73% today, with mixed technical signals showing bullish moving averages but neutral oscillators. Fundamentally, the company faces revenue declines from $5.8B in 2022 to $4.5B in 2025, though valuation ratios remain attractive with P/E of 13.12 and P/B of 0.87. Recent Q1 2026 earnings missed expectations at $0.22 vs. $0.34, but Q2 results are anticipated on July 23, 2026. Positive developments include production returning to the US and cost-cutting initiatives.

The outlook is cautious with analyst consensus at Hold (65.71%) and price target of $23.20 below current price. Risks include ongoing margin pressure, competitive threats, and execution of turnaround plans. Upside potential exists if cost savings and US production boost profitability, but investors should monitor Q2 earnings for confirmation of operational improvements.

About C3.ai Inc

C3.ai Inc is an enterprise artificial intelligence company. The company provides software-as-a-service applications that enable customers to rapidly develop, deploy, and operate large-scale Enterprise AI applications across any infrastructure. It provides solutions under three divisions namely, The C3 AI Suite, is a comprehensive application development and runtime environment that is designed to allow customers to rapidly design, develop, and deploy Enterprise AI applications of any type

About Harley-Davidson Inc

Harley-Davidson is a global leading manufacturer of heavyweight motorcycles, merchandise, parts, and accessories. It sells custom, cruiser, and touring motorcycles and offers a complete line of Harley-Davidson motorcycle parts, accessories, riding gear, and apparel, as well as merchandise. Harley-Davidson Financial Services provides wholesale financing to dealers and retail financing and insurance brokerage services to customers. Harley has historically captured about half of all heavyweight domestic retail motorcycle registrations, a metric it had ceded in 2020 as it repositioned the business, but a level it is working back toward. In recent years the firm has expanded into the adventure touring market with its Pan America model and into electric with the LiveWire brand.
